Dimensions of children's helmets for rollers
One of the main requirements for this sports accessory is that the child should be comfortable in it. The helmet must match the size of the head. If it is too small, the child will be uncomfortable. A too large helmet does not perform its main functions. Famous manufacturers produce 2 sizes depending on the girth of the head, which can be slightly adjusted. You can measure it yourself. The size S corresponds to a girth of 45-50 cm, M - from 50 to 55 cm.
If a finger is placed between the head and the inside of the helmet on both sides, then a smaller model should be chosen. Tightening belts and latches ensure additional fixation. Also, after fitting, you should shake your head well. If the headdress descends to the eyes, overlaps the visibility, then do not stop the selection on it.
How to choose a children's helmet for videos?
When choosing this security element, you can pay attention to certain tips. For example, it is better to give preference to new products. When buying an accessory that was already in use, there is no guarantee that it has not been exposed to any harmful influences, damages. After all, this reduces the protective properties of the helmet, which increases the threat of injury to the athlete. So do not try to save on your safety.
A children's helmet for roller skates should not be heavy, as this will give the child unpleasant sensations. Leading manufacturers offer an accessory made of two-layer plastic, which is very light, but also shockproof. It is advisable to purchase a helmet that has a visor. This will provide an opportunity to protect not only from an unexpected injury, but also from the sun's rays. Although traditionally for the use of helmets helmets without a visor.
It is also worth remembering that this sport attribute should be well thought out for good air permeability. It is best to have more than 8 ventilation holes, which can even be protected by mosquito nets.
